Main duties of the job

The post includes Supervising and Appraising Band 3 Administrative colleagues, general office duties consisting of inputting patient details on electronic record system (SystmOne), using ESR systems, supporting clinical staff, filing, photocopying, sorting post, scanning and uploading documents, liaising with patients, GPs and medics, stationary & clinical supplies, scribing various meeting notes dealing with enquiries by email and letter, telephone and typing letters. There will be a requirement to work with databases including Microsoft Excel and Power BI. The successful candidate will have excellent clerical and typing skills and be able to communicate effectively with both patients and staff. Although not essential, knowledge of SystmOne and ESR would be desirable.

About us

Surrey and Borders Partnership NHS Foundation Trust is the leading provider of health and social care services for people of all ages with mental ill-health and learning disabilities in Surrey and North East Hampshire. We also provide social care services for people with a learning disability in Croydon and ASD and ADHD assessment services in Hampshire.

We actively seek to engage people who use our services and our communities in improving the mental wellbeing of the local population. We work closely with other NHS and voluntary sector organisations who provide services and support people who use services and carers.

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.
